He also mentions he used Iray Worlds SkyDome. This set changes the Environment Mode to Sun-Sky Only. It uses self-illuminated skies and adds indirect lighting to the scene. For direct light from the sun, you need to add the Sun Dial Set, found under Render Settings>Presets>Render-Settings, (easy to find if you filter for "sun")
